**Wiki: Artifact signing — Siftgate bloom filter layer**

Siftgate, the bloom filter fronting our key-value store Cobblebin, ships as a signed artifact. On-call should verify the signature before any hotfix deploy; the loader refuses unsigned filter snapshots. Rebuilds are signed automatically in CI, but manual patches require local signing. The key the Cobblebin loader currently accepts is shown below.

deploy key for kahag-kagaf: bky9_uLYdkfG6Z

Welcome to the Tilewright support rotation. Tilewright's prefetcher pulls map tiles for the Harborview navigation app ahead of predicted pan paths, and its cache warms from a sealed config vault at startup. If a customer reports blank tiles after a restart, the vault likely failed to unseal automatically and needs manual intervention. For those cases, use the standing recovery passphrase shown directly below.

recovery phrase for fahof-fawip: casael-fenael-wenix

Quick heads-up on Pinwheel UI versioning: we cut a minor release every sprint, and anything touching component props needs a changeset file in the PR. No changeset, no merge — the bot will nag you. Majors are rare and go through the design council first. The full policy, with examples of what counts as breaking, lives on the internal page below.

wiki page, bahip-yahip: https://grafana.qirvanlabs.corp/browse/display/projects/cc3a1b9dbfc9